Kim Kardashian West's Skims debuts online

By Kristopher Fraser

loading...

Scroll down to read more

Reality television star and entrepreneur Kim Kardashian West's solutionwear line Skims has debuted online. While the Skims website went active before the official launch of the product, as of 9 a.m. Friday.

Kardashian West's collection includes full-length bodysuits, control top thongs, push up bras, sheer-sculpting slips, mesh bikini bottoms, and bralettes. Kardashian West was inspired to create this line as she struggled to find shapewear that fit her well. She even went as far as to cut up shapewear and alter it herself to fit her famously curvy body.

Earlier this year, Kardashian West took to social media to tell her fans about the launch of the brand and that it had been in the works for fifteen years. Originally the line was going to be called Kimono, but this sparked outrage over accusations of cultural appropriation and resulted in the new name Skims.

Instead of using traditional sample-size models to promote the line, she used plus-size models and women she knew personally including childhood friends, her sister Kourtney Kardashian, her mother Kris Jenner, and former inmate Alice Marie Johnson, whose sentence was commuted by Donald Trump after an appeal from Kardashian West.

Kardashian West chose an excellent time to launch shapewear. According to Grand VIew Research, the global shapewear market size was estimated at 2.26 billion dollars in 2018 and is projected to expand at a CAGR of 7.7 percent from 2019 to 2025.
